Albany Bulb activists speak out.
On Friday. 11/01/02, the Berkeley Daily Planet ran a story on the Albany Bulb, the last feral space in the bay area. This 8 min video puts perspective on the struggle to keep this 40 acres wild.
The video starts and ends with osha neuman. He is a well known peoples lawyer. He is also one of the artists at the Bulb. Chris is most featured. He has organized anarchist parties at the Bulb for ten years. His words include details of the wanderings of the homeless who were displaced from the bulb in 1998.
